Biltmore: Biltmore is located in the scenic Blue Ridge Mountains of Asheville, North Carolina. The four-star Inn on Biltmore Estate offers luxurious accommodations and exceptional meeting spaces with the latest technology. Meeting participants can visit the historic Biltmore House, Gardens, Winery, and River Bend Farm, and enjoy shopping, recreation, and dining. Numerous outdoor activities are also available, including horseback riding, mountain biking, sporting clays, rafting, Segway tours, hiking, wildlife tours, fly fishing, and the Land Rover Driving Course. Carolina Inn : A historic icon and the original Chapel Hill hotel, The Carolina Inn's rich history and classic beauty has cast a lasting impression on all who visit. The Carolina Inn has been the stage for memorable events since 1924 and remains true to tradition. There are 13,000 square feet of historic meeting and event space available. The facility offers award winning cuisine at The Carolina Crossroads Restaurant, stunning outdoor gardens and courtyards and participants are steps away from the vibrant, downtown Franklin Street area. While here, participants can take advantage of the city's southern charm and abundance of attractions, shopping and entertainment.
